Расчет отпускных — одна из самых ответственных задач в кадровом учете, где ошибка даже в копейку может привести к претензиям сотрудников, проверкам трудовой инспекции или перерасчетам в ФСС. Программы 1С:Зарплата и Управление Персоналом (ЗУП) и 1С:Бухгалтерия автоматизируют этот процесс, но только при правильной настройке. Без понимания механики расчетов легко получить неверные суммы — особенно если в организации есть премиальные выплаты, больничные или неполный рабочий день.
В этой статье разберем пошаговый алгоритм расчета отпускных в 1С, от настроек программы до проверки итоговых сумм. Вы узнаете, как система учитывает средний заработок, корректирует периоды исключения, и почему иногда итоговая сумма в документе не совпадает с ручным расчетом. А также — как избежать типичной ошибки с "переплатами" при уходе в отпуск сразу после больничного.
1. Подготовка программы: настройки перед расчетом
Прежде чем формировать документ на отпуск, убедитесь, что в 1С:ЗУП корректно настроены параметры расчета. От этого зависит, будут ли учитываться премиальные, надбавки и другие выплаты в среднем заработке.
Основные настройки находятся в разделе Настройки → Расчет зарплаты. Проверьте:
- 📌 Период расчета среднего заработка — по умолчанию 12 месяцев, но для некоторых категорий сотрудников (например, сезонных работников) может отличаться.
- 💰 Виды начислений, включаемые в расчет — должны быть отмечены галочками все регулярные выплаты (оклад, премия, надбавки). Исключите разовые выплаты (материальная помощь, компенсации).
- 📅 Исключаемые периоды — больничные, отпуска по уходу за ребенком, простой по вине работодателя. Эти дни не учитываются ни в расчетном периоде, ни в сумме заработка.
Если в организации действуют районные коэффициенты или северные надбавки, их также нужно указать в настройках. Например, для Крайнего Севера средний заработок увеличивается на процент надбавки, но это не всегда учитывается автоматически.
Перед массовым расчетом отпускных запустите тестовый расчет для 1-2 сотрудников с разными условиями (например, с премией и без). Это поможет выявить ошибки в настройках до формирования документов для всей организации.
2. Формула расчета отпускных в 1С: что учитывает программа
Программа 1С:ЗУП использует стандартную формулу из ст. 139 ТК РФ, но с учетом специфики начислений в организации. Основные этапы:
- Определение расчетного периода — обычно 12 календарных месяцев перед месяцем начала отпуска. Например, если отпуск с 15 июня 2026, расчетный период — с 1 июня 2023 по 31 мая 2026.
- Суммирование выплат, включаемых в средний заработок (оклад, премия, надбавки за расчетный период).
- Корректировка на исключаемые периоды — дни больничных, отпусков, командировок вычитаются из расчетного периода.
- Расчет среднедневного заработка:
Среднедневной заработок = Сумма выплат / (12 мес. × 29.3)где
29.3— среднемесячное число календарных дней (постоянная величина). - Умножение на дни отпуска — итоговая сумма отпускных = среднедневной заработок × количество дней отпуска.
Важно: если в расчетном периоде были повышения окладов, 1С автоматически пересчитывает выплаты прошлых месяцев с учетом нового оклада (индексация). Это требование п. 16 Положения о среднем заработке (Постановление №922).
Что делать, если в расчетном периоде не было заработка?
Если сотрудник не имел выплат в расчетном периоде (например, только устроился), средний заработок рассчитывается исходя из оклада за фактически отработанные дни до отпуска. В 1С это настраивается вручную в документе "Отпуск" через кнопку "Рассчитать средний заработок" → "Особые случаи".
3. Пошаговая инструкция: как рассчитать отпускные в 1С
Разберем процесс на примере 1С:Зарплата и Управление Персоналом 3.1. Для других версий (например, 1С:Бухгалтерия 8.3) шаги аналогичны, но могут отличаться названия меню.
- Создание документа "Отпуск"
Перейдите в раздел
Зарплата → Отпуска → Создать. Выберите тип документа — "Ежегодный оплачиваемый отпуск". - Заполнение данных сотрудника
Укажите ФИО, подразделение, должность. В поле "Вид отпуска" выберите "Основной оплачиваемый" (или другой тип, если нужный).
- Указание периода отпуска
Введите даты начала и окончания отпуска. Программа автоматически посчитает количество календарных дней.
- Расчет среднего заработка
Нажмите кнопку
Рассчитать средний заработок. 1С предложит выбрать расчетный период (по умолчанию — 12 месяцев). Проверьте, что все выплаты и исключаемые периоды учтены верно. - Проверка и проведение документа
На вкладке "Начисления" отобразится сумма отпускных. Если все корректно, нажмите
Провести и закрыть.
После проведения документа сумма отпускных автоматически попадет в Ведомость на выплату зарплаты и будет учтена при следующем перечислении зарплаты.
Убедитесь, что все больничные за расчетный период закрыты документами "Больничный лист"|
Проверьте, что премиальные выплаты за этот период проведены|
Сверьте оклады сотрудников — не было ли повышения в расчетном периоде|
Отметьте в настройках, если в организации действуют районные коэффициенты-->
4. Типичные ошибки при расчете отпускных в 1С и как их избежать
Даже опытные бухгалтеры сталкиваются с ошибками в расчетах. Вот самые распространенные:
| Ошибка | Причина | Как исправить |
|---|---|---|
| Неучтенные премиальные выплаты | В настройках не отмечены галочкой премии как часть среднего заработка | Перейти в Настройки → Виды начислений, включить премии в расчет |
| Неправильное количество дней отпуска | Ошибка в календаре (например, майские праздники не учтены как выходные) | Обновить производственный календарь в Настройки → Производственные календари |
| Некорректный расчетный период | Сотрудник уходит в отпуск в месяце устройства, но программа берет 12 месяцев назад | В документе "Отпуск" вручную указать период "С даты приема" |
| Не учтены районные коэффициенты | В настройках не указан коэффициент для региона | Добавить коэффициент в Справочники → Районные коэффициенты |
Особое внимание уделите ситуациям, когда сотрудник уходит в отпуск сразу после больничного. В этом случае дни больничного исключаются из расчетного периода, но средний заработок может оказаться заниженным. 1С автоматически пересчитывает заработок за неполные месяцы, но лучше проверить результат вручную.
5. Особенности расчета в нестандартных ситуациях
Не все случаи укладываются в стандартную схему. Рассмотрим нюансы:
- 🔄 Отпуск с последующим увольнением — в 1С такой отпуск оформляется документом "Увольнение" с типом "Отпуск с последующим увольнением". Сумма отпускных рассчитывается по стандартной формуле, но удерживается НДФЛ в полном объеме (без права на вычеты).
- 📉 Неполный рабочий день — если сотрудник работает на 0.5 ставки, отпускные рассчитываются пропорционально, но количество дней отпуска не уменьшается (по ТК РФ). В 1С это учитывается автоматически при правильно указанной ставке в кадровых данных.
- 💼 Совместительство — для внешних совместителей расчетный период может отличаться. В настройках документа "Отпуск" нужно указать, что это совместительство, и выбрать соответствующий расчетный период.
- 📅 Перенос отпуска — если отпуск переносится на другой период, в 1С создается новый документ "Отпуск" с актуальными датами. Предыдущий документ аннулируется.
Для сезонных работников или сотрудников с графиком "сутки через трое" расчетный период может быть меньше 12 месяцев. В 1С это настраивается вручную в карточке сотрудника на вкладке "График работы".
При расчете отпускных для сотрудников на неполной ставке 1С автоматически уменьшает среднедневной заработок, но количество дней отпуска остается стандартным (28 дней). Это соответствует ТК РФ, но часто вызывает вопросы у сотрудников.— проверьте этот момент заранее!
6. Проверка и исправление расчетов
После формирования документа "Отпуск" обязательно проверьте:
- Сумму среднего заработка — она должна совпадать с ручным расчетом (сумма выплат за 12 месяцев / 12 / 29.3).
- Количество дней отпуска — в 1С учитываются только календарные дни (включая выходные), но не праздничные. Например, в мае 2026 года при отпуске с 1 по 14 мая праздничные дни (1, 8, 9 мая) не оплачиваются, но и не сдвигают дату окончания отпуска.
- НДФЛ и страховые взносы — отпускные облагаются НДФЛ (13%) и взносами (30%) в обычном порядке. В документе "Отпуск" эти суммы отображаются на вкладке "Налоги и взносы".
Если обнаружили ошибку, исправлять ее нужно через:
- 🔧 Корректировку документа — если ошибка в датах или видах начислений, отредактируйте документ "Отпуск" и перепроведите.
- 📝 Документ "Корректировка зарплаты" — если ошибка в сумме, создайте корректировку с типом "Перерасчет отпускных".
- 🗑️ Сторнирование — в крайних случаях (например, если отпускные уже выплачены ошибочно) используйте документ "Сторно начислений".
Чтобы избежать ошибок при массовом расчете отпускных, экспортируйте данные в Excel через отчет "Анализ отпускных". Там удобно сверять суммы по каждому сотруднику.
7. Отчетность и учет отпускных
Отпускные не только начисляются, но и отражаются в отчетности:
- 📊 6-НДФЛ — отпускные включаются в раздел 2 в месяце начисления (даже если выплачены позже). В 1С это формируется автоматически при закрытии месяца.
- 📈 РСВ (расчет по страховым взносам) — отпускные попадают в базу для начисления взносов. Проверьте, что в отчете указан правильный код тарифа (например, "ОП" для основного тарифа).
- 📑 4-ФСС — если в организации есть травматичные производства, отпускные включаются в базу для расчета взносов "на травматизм".
В 1С:ЗУП все эти отчеты формируются автоматически, но перед сдачей проверьте:
- 🔹 Совпадают ли суммы отпускных в
6-НДФЛиВедомости по зарплате. - 🔹 Правильно ли указаны коды доходов (например,
2012для отпускных). - 🔹 Нет ли дублирующих записей по одному сотруднику (это бывает, если отпускные начислялись несколько раз).
Отпускные всегда включаются в отчетность в месяце начисления, даже если выплачены в следующем. Например, отпускные за июнь, выплаченные 5 июля, отражаются в 6-НДФЛ за июнь.
FAQ: Частые вопросы по расчету отпускных в 1С
Как в 1С рассчитать отпускные, если в расчетном периоде был больничный?
1С автоматически исключает дни больничного из расчетного периода. Средний заработок рассчитывается по формуле:
Сумма выплат / (Количество полных месяцев × 29.3 + Количество дней в неполном месяце)
Где "количество дней в неполном месяце" = (количество календарных дней месяца - дни больничного) × 29.3 / количество календарных дней месяца.
Пример: в мае 2026 (31 день) сотрудник болел 10 дней. Тогда дни для расчета = (31 - 10) × 29.3 / 31 ≈ 20.8.
Почему в 1С сумма отпускных отличается от ручного расчета?
Чаще всего расхождения возникают из-за:
- 🔸 Неучтенных премий или надбавок (проверьте настройки видов начислений).
- 🔸 Ошибок в производственном календаре (например, не учтен перенос выходных).
- 🔸 Неправильного расчетного периода (например, для нового сотрудника берется 12 месяцев вместо периода с даты приема).
- 🔸 Округлений (1С округляет копейки по правилам бухучёта).
Сверьте сумму среднего заработка в документе "Отпуск" (вкладка "Расчет среднего") с вашим ручным расчетом.
Как в 1С оформить отпуск с последующим увольнением?
Порядок действий:
- Создайте документ "Увольнение" (
Кадры → Увольнения). - В поле "Основание увольнения" выберите "Отпуск с последующим увольнением".
- Укажите даты отпуска и последнего рабочего дня (обычно это день перед отпуском).
- Нажмите "Рассчитать отпускные" — программа автоматически создаст связанный документ "Отпуск".
- Проведите оба документа.
В этом случае отпускные выплачиваются в полном объеме, а окончательный расчет (если есть невыплаченная зарплата) — в день увольнения.
Можно ли в 1С рассчитать отпускные заранее (до начала отпуска)?
Да, но с нюансами:
- 📅 Если отпуск начинается в текущем месяце, расчет возможен в любое время.
- 🔮 Если отпуск в следующем месяце, то для точного расчета нужно дождаться закрытия текущего месяца (чтобы все начисления были учтены).
- 💡 В 1С есть отчет "Планирование отпусков" (
Зарплата → Отчеты по зарплате), который помогает спрогнозировать суммы.
Для предварительного расчета создайте документ "Отпуск" с будущей датой, но не проводите его. После закрытия месяца скорректируйте и проведите.
Как исправить ошибку в расчете отпускных, если деньги уже выплачены?
Алгоритм зависит от типа ошибки:
- 🔹 Переплата — оформите документ "Удержание" (
Зарплата → Удержания) с типом "Возврат излишне выплаченных сумм". Сотрудник должен написать заявление на удержание. - 🔹 Недоплата — создайте документ "Начисление зарплаты" с типом "Доплата отпускных".
- 🔹 Ошибка в периодах — сторнируйте ошибочный документ "Отпуск" и создайте новый.
В любом случае исправления должны быть согласованы с сотрудником и отражены в бухгалтерском учете.
Если после прочтения статьи остались вопросы по конкретной ситуации (например, расчет для совместителей или нюансы региональных коэффициентов), уточните детали в Постановлении Правительства №922 или обратитесь в поддержку 1С с описанием вашего случая. Правильный расчет отпускных — это не только соблюдение закона, но и репутация работодателя.
Для проверки расчетов используйте бесплатный калькулятор отпускных на сайте ФНС или портале "Онлайнинспекция.рф". Сравните результаты с данными из 1С.